CREEPING FROST: During your first turn, you may place up to six Snow markers on the map. These markers can't be placed within 5 squares of another of your Snow markers or within a starting area. Jack Frost may consider squares with his Snow markers adjacent for movement purposes. When an action resolves and Jack Frost moved through a square with one of his Snow markers, remove that marker from the map.

Can Jack Frost place a Snow marker adjacent to a starting area?

Does Jack Frost consider his Snow markers to be adjacent to himself for movement purposes, or adjacent to each other?

rdwilsonclix wrote:Does Jack Frost consider his Snow markers to be adjacent to himself for movement purposes, or adjacent to each other?

A square with a Snow marker is considered adjacent to himself for movement purposes.
